Pneumatic High-Speed Pressure Controller
Model CPC3000
Applications
Industry (laboratory, workshop and production)
Pressure transmitter manufacture
Calibration service companies
Research and development laboratories
Special features
Pressure ranges:
Gauge: 0 ... 5 up to 0 ... 1500 psig
Absolute: 0 ... 15 to 0 ... 1515 psia
Bi-directional: 5 ≤ span ≤ 1515
Control speed: < 3 seconds.
Uncertainty: 0.025% FS (365 day calibration interval)
Optional Uncertainty 0.025% IS-50 (365 day calibration
interval)

Description
Overview
The CPC3000 has a compact, light weight design, a reliable
high speed pressure regulator, gauge / absolute / bi-directional
ranges and an optional barometric reference for emulation. These
qualities make the CPC3000 suitable for a variety of applications.
Applications
With an uncertainty of 0.025% FS and a high speed regulator,
the CPC3000 is well suited for use in the production of pressure
sensors, transmitters, transducers, and pressure switches or as
a working standard for the control and calibration of all types of
pressure gauges.
Functionality
A color touch-screen, combined with user-friendly menus, guaran-
tees high productivity in a calibration lab or production facility; all
screens can be viewed in several different languages.
To enter the pressure setpoint, the operator can choose between
four input modes which can be selected using the corresponding
tab. The input modes are:
1.
The numeric key menu provides a way to enter a specific
pressure set point value to be controlled.

2.
The step keypad menu provides defined steps programmed
in pressure increments or percent of a user defined span to
move the pressure setpoint across the range of the instru-
ment under test.
3.
The jog key menu provides a way for the operator to define
small pressure steps up or down to reach a cardinal point on
a dial gauge. The jog buttons increment the least significant
digit by 1, 10 or 100 counts.
4.
The user defined Jog menu provides a way for the operator
to define any step within the span to increase or decrease
the setpoint.
Software
Customers can create their own test programs using the Mensor
communication command set, the SCPI command set or the
emulation command set used when replacing other calibrators.
Complete testing and calibration systems
Communication with other instruments is made easy with an
IEEE-488.2, an Ethernet and a USB interface. The CPC3000
can be integrated into an existing system, or our Custom Systems
group can design a system to meet a specific need.

    Communications The variety of communications modes and command sets make the CPC3000 a good choice to replace older pressure controllers that communicate remotely via IEEE-488. The Mensor command set will integrate seamlessly with other Mensor controllers and the SCPI command set provides integration in areas where the SCPI command structure has been used. The CPC3000 even understands commands and automation programs that have been written previously for non-Mensor / non-WIKA controllers.
